Virtus Newfleet Senior Floating Rate Fund Q1 2026 Commentary
The Virtus Newfleet Senior Floating Rate Fund (Class I) achieved a 0.11% return in Q1 2026, outperforming the S&P UBS Leveraged Loan Index which posted a -0.47% return. The fund's strong performance was primarily driven by strategic underweighting and astute issue selection within the information technology sector, which experienced a selloff fueled by AI disruption concerns. Conversely, issue selection in CC, C, and default credits had a negative impact on the fund's performance during the quarter.

Veralto: Strategic Cost Optimization and Growth Prospects
Veralto Corporation, a recent spin-off from Danaher, is implementing a cost optimization program aimed at generating $70 million in annual savings by 2028. This initiative is expected to boost EPS growth, exceeding sales increases, and positively influence its market valuation. The Water Quality division is experiencing strong demand, particularly from data centers, while the PQI segment anticipates a recovery in the latter half of the year. Despite potential challenges such as inflation and execution risks, the company projects stable free cash flow conversion and achievable margin targets.
